The median household income in Dungannon, VA is N/A. Per capita income is $17,552. The poverty rate of 50.8% is higher than the VA state average of 12.2%. The Gini index of income inequality is 0.5306, where 0 represents perfect equality and 1 represents maximum inequality. The unemployment rate is 0.0%, compared to the state average of 4.5%. 14.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
